What is a computer science volunteer?

A Computer Science Volunteer role involves assisting with technology-related projects, coding, software development, or IT support in a non-profit, educational, or community setting. Volunteers may help with teaching programming, developing websites, troubleshooting technical issues, or contributing to open-source projects. This role provides hands-on experience while making a positive impact.

What types of projects do computer science volunteers typically work on?

Computer Science Volunteers often contribute to a wide range of projects such as developing software applications, creating websites, supporting IT infrastructure, or assisting with data analysis tasks for nonprofits, educational institutions, or community programs. Depending on the organization's needs, you might collaborate on coding initiatives, troubleshoot technical issues, or help maintain databases. Volunteers usually work in teams, learning from experienced professionals while gaining hands-on experience. This exposure is excellent for developing technical skills, building your portfolio, and expanding your professional network within the tech field.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the computer science volunteer position, and why are they important?

To succeed as a Computer Science Volunteer, you generally need foundational knowledge of programming languages, problem-solving skills, and a passion for technology, often demonstrated through relevant coursework or project experience. Familiarity with tools such as Git, collaborative platforms like GitHub, and optionally, certifications in programming or software development can be advantageous. Strong teamwork, adaptability, and clear communication are standout soft skills in this setting. These abilities are vital to effectively contribute to projects, collaborate with diverse teams, and support organizational goals with limited resources.

Position Overview
We are seeking a CAD Drafter to support our environmental engineering projects by producing high-quality technical drawings and figures. This position plays a key role in transforming design concepts and field data into detailed, accurate plans using AutoCAD Civil 3D. We are seeking a candidate who is detail-oriented, collaborative, and eager to grow.
Responsibilities
  • Prepare detailed engineering design plans and figures using AutoCAD Civil 3D
  • Perform drafting tasks under the direction of engineers and senior designers
  • Create and modify grading plans, utility layouts, alignments, site plans, and profiles
  • Generate surface models and perform earthwork analyses
  • Interpret and apply survey data, field notes, and engineering markups
  • Assist in developing construction drawings that comply with local, state, and federal standards
  • Perform quantity takeoffs and support project estimating
  • Collaborate with GIS drafters and Plant 3D designers for data integration and consistency
  • Import and incorporate GPS field data and geospatial information into project drawings
  • Maintain organized CAD files, templates, and project data in accordance with company standards
  • Coordinate with internal teams to meet deadlines and ensure drawing accuracy

Required Qualifications
  • Proficiency in AutoCAD and Civil 3D, including tools such as surface creation, alignments, profiles, and grading
  • Ability to read and interpret engineering plans, surveys, and specifications
  • Strong attention to detail, with effective problem-solving and organizational skills

Desired Qualifications
  • Associate's degree or certificate in Drafting, Civil Engineering Technology, or a related field
